Output 73331a4cc805ee317ee76c39e122512c6356b7e073e406cabc9404367eff52af:43

value
74299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d09951d957d919af06ca8626d704bf4adf876892 OP_EQUAL
address
3Lhz9HWuFE6FDi1eUGeCusLxRWpkw19C5q
transaction
73331a4cc805ee317ee76c39e122512c6356b7e073e406cabc9404367eff52af
spent
true